Abstract

John von Neumann studied a simplified version of poker where the "deck" consists of infinitely many cards, in fact, all real numbers between 00 and 11. We harness the power of computation, both numeric and symbolic, to investigate analogs with finitely many cards. We also study finite analogs of a simplified poker introduced by D.J. Newman, and conclude with a thorough investigation, fully implemented in Maple, of the three-player game, doing both the finite and the infinite versions. This paper is accompanied by two Maple packages and numerous output files.
